FAQ

  • Q: What distinguishes a digital microscope from a traditional one? A: A digital microscope integrates cameras and imaging software, enabling users to view, capture, and analyze images directly on a computer or monitor.

    Q: How can vibration affect a microscope? A: Vibration can cause image blur or misalignment, so the microscope should always be placed on a stable, vibration-free surface.

    Q: What safety measures should be taken when using a microscope? A: Avoid touching optical parts with fingers, use slides carefully, and ensure electrical components are safely connected before operation.

    Q: Why is immersion oil used in some microscopes? A: Immersion oil increases the refractive index between the lens and specimen, improving resolution and brightness at higher magnifications.

    Q: How can you prevent mold growth in a microscope? A: Store the microscope in a low-humidity environment and use desiccants or dehumidifiers to keep optical components dry and mold-free.
